The Cabinet of Ministers has broken an important deal on Crimea.

The Cabinet of Ministers terminated the agreement with Russia on the joint construction of a bridge across the Kerch Strait.

This was announced by Ukrainian Cabinet Minister Ostap Semerak during a briefing. According to him, a diplomatic communication of intent, in accordance with the terms of the agreement, was sent to Russian representatives six months before the actual termination.
"I am convinced that Russia is not our brother, not a distant relative, not even a friendly neighbor. And there will be no joint projects that could create a friendship corridor until the annexation of Crimea and the conflict in which Russian troops are participating on Ukrainian territory are completed," Semerak stated.
As reported, the agreement with the Russian Federation on the construction of a bridge across the Kerch Strait was approved on January 30, 2014.
